The competitive admission average for Industrial Engineering at University of Toronto is approximately 94.9% for 2026 applicants, with an acceptance rate of 27.7%. Based on 13 real student submissions on Uniscope, accepted applicants report a median admission average of 94.8% (minimum on record: 85%), students currently in the applicant pool show a median of 91.2%. The program is located in Toronto, ON.
Offer Timing
12 student-reported offers across 3 admissions cycles
In a typical year, half of all offers were out by Mar 11, and the busiest stretch was Mar 8 – Mar 14.
Pooled from 12 offers students reported for the 2023–24, 2024–25 and 2025–26 cycles, grouped by where each date falls in the admissions year rather than by calendar year. Individual reports run from Feb 11 to May 15. Release dates shift year to year — treat this as a guide, not a schedule.

What are the prerequisites for Industrial Engineering?
Prerequisites for Industrial Engineering include: ENG4U, MCV4U, MHF4U, SCH4U, SPH4U.
